Razab (Persian: رزاب)[a] is a village in, and the capital of, Razab Rural District[4] of the Central District of Sarvabad County, Kurdistan province, Iran.
Ethnicity
The village is populated by Kurds.[5]
Population
At the time of the 2006 National Census, the village's population was 755 in 172 households.[6] The following census in 2011 counted 716 people in 203 households.[7] The 2016 census measured the population of the village as 669 people in 201 households.[2]
